Formed in 2021, the group's name \"Modetro\" is a coined word combining \"modern\" and \"retro\". The name \"Modetro\" was coined by combining the words \"modern\" and \"retro,\" and it is intended to convey the appeal of saxophone music from the Baroque to the modern era. Kyohei Iizuka, soprano saxophoneBorn in Zama City, Kanagawa Prefecture. After graduating from the Faculty of Science and Engineering at Chuo University, he went on to graduate from Shobi Music College. He went on to study at the Conservatoire Diploma Course of the same school. Studied saxophone under Masahiro Owada, the late Hiromi Hara, Masahiro Tamura, and Yuto Miyake. Third prize (highest prize) in the general section of the 27th Japan Classical Music Competition. Graduated from Komoro High School of Music and Kunitachi College of Music. Performed at the graduation concert, the Saxophone Society Newcomer's Concert, and the Yamaha Newcomer's Concert. Performed as a soloist with the Nagoya Philharmonic Orchestra under Kentaro Kawase. He has performed with the Tokyo Symphonic Band and the Tokyo Philharmonic Orchestra as a guest performer. Performed in the brass entertainment \"ONE PIECE Otoentei\" based on the world famous Japanese manga \"ONE PIECE\". Graduated from the Showa University of Music, majoring in music performance. Graduated from Showa University of Music, majoring in musicology. Performed in the Newcomer's Concert sponsored by Doyoinkai. He has performed as a soloist with the Showa University of Music Symphonic Band. He studied saxophone under Tetsu Tamura, Kazuo Tomioka, Junchika Arimura, and Shogo Eimura, and chamber music under Junchika Arimura, Shogo Eimura, Takamasa Matsubara, and Shintaro Fukumoto.
